Optimizing Tenant Experience for Enhanced Property Value

A positive tenant experience isn't just about happiness; it directly affects your property value. Thrilled tenants are more likely to renew their leases, reducing vacancy costs and providing a steady revenue stream. They also become loyal advocates, drawing in new renters through positive word-of-mouth. By focusing on tenant satisfaction, you create a thriving community that boosts property value over time.

Harnessing Technology for Effective Commercial Asset Management

In today's fast-paced business environment, industrial asset management demands a strategic and progressive approach. Technology has emerged as a powerful tool to streamline operations, enhance decision-making, and maximize returns. A robust technology infrastructure empowers asset managers with instantaneous data visibility, enabling them to monitor portfolio performance closely. Software-driven systems can handle routine tasks such as lease management, billing, and maintenance requests, freeing up valuable time for strategic initiatives. Furthermore, sophisticated analytics tools can provide insights to optimize asset allocation, identify growth opportunities, and mitigate risks effectively. By embracing technology, commercial asset managers can transform their operations into agile machines, driving sustainable growth and success in the long term.
